## Building Access — Spares Room (Hullbrook Annex)

Contractors: the spare hardware room is down the east corridor on the ground floor, third door on the left. Sign in at the front desk first and grab a visitor lanyard. Anything you take out, jot it in the blue logbook — yes, even the little stuff. The door self-locks, so don't wedge it. To get in, punch in the code below.

staff pass of hagug-taguf = bdg-HJ-9

### Audit item 14 — Orphaned-resource sweeper

Verify that the Tidegate sweeper correctly identifies unattached volumes and stale snapshots older than 30 days before deletion. Confirm the dry-run flag defaults to on in production and that every deletion is logged with a retention tag. Spot-check last quarter's sweep reports for false positives. If discrepancies are found, escalate to the sweeper's designated owner, named below.

signatory, yahog-badug: Quenix Ulaael

## Receipt Mailer (GivePost) — Quick Ops

GivePost sends donation receipts for the Larkfield Trust portal. Batches run every 20 minutes off the ledger queue. If receipts stall, check the dead-letter count first; anything over 50 means the PDF renderer is wedged — restart the worker pool, don't drain the queue. Never resend a batch manually without confirming dedupe flags, or donors get duplicates and finance opens tickets. Staging uses sandbox postage, prod does not. The service reads the following configuration values at startup.

settings of kahip-yahap:
[norok]
team = wenys
access_code = ac_c392ce
owner = kelax.fraeth
host = norok.paliqnet.local
port = 9200
peer = holdor.crelvostack.corp
salt = 095b44ec
pin = 7723

Handover Note — from Priya at Northgate to Callum, incoming

Quick rundown for finance: the Tarrow Systems licensing dispute is still simmering. They claim our Fenwick module reuses their Lydden codebase; our counsel at Marroway disagrees, but settlement talks are live. Budget a contingency in Q3 just in case — figures are in the shared ledger. Don't let the reserve lapse like last year. The strategic context you'll need is captured in the confidential note immediately below.

internal memo for tagef-hadup: Gross margin on Ulaath came in at 15 percent against a plan of 5 percent. Only 7 of the 120 pilot accounts renewed Ulaath, so a churn review is set for October 15.